Obsolete Travel Tricks Revisited

As you navigate the modern landscape of travel, revisiting outdated techniques can offer unexpected savings. Techniques like using paper maps can enhance your wandering experience, providing a deeper connection to your surroundings while saving on data. Similarly, leveraging outdated currency exchange methods, such as local banks or post offices, may yield better exchange rates than the more common airport kiosks. The charm of sneaking in picnics versus expensive restaurant meals adds to both your budget and your adventure, reminding you that not all valuable insights fade with time.

Assessing Their Relevance Today

Evaluating the practicality of these retro travel hacks is necessary for today’s adventurer. Techniques that seemed archaic may align with current trends of sustainability and localism. For instance, alternatives like traveling by bus or train can reduce your carbon footprint while often being cheaper than flying. Furthermore, building relationships with local residents opens up opportunities for learning about discount events, off-the-beaten-path excursions, and even guided tours that are not advertised. This emphasis on community resonates strongly with the modern traveler seeking richer experiences.

Moreover, as travel costs continue to rise, strategies like booking last-minute deals or employing flexible travel dates can make a huge difference in your budget. You’ll find that using social media to connect with locals not only enriches your journey but often leads to informal insights about the best places to eat or visit, enhancing your experience without the hefty price tag. By thoughtfully assessing these time-honored methods, you can adjust them to fit contemporary needs, proving that even seemingly obsolete tricks still hold value in today’s travel landscape.

Q: Are there benefits to using cash instead of credit cards while traveling?

A: Cash can help avoid foreign transaction fees, assist in budgeting, and allow for better negotiation in markets or with local vendors.
